Getting Your Home Back – Mold Inspection Options
A mold inspection typically takes several steps to complete. Mold is typically found in damper locations of the home, such as the basement, crawl space or bathroom, but it can also be found where there is constant wetness. Usually, poor drainage, leakage or high humidity causes mold problems. If you start to smell a musty smell, or you otherwise suspect you have a mold problem, getting a mold inspection done may be your very first line of defense to ensure both the security of your household but even that further damage is not done to the home. A mold inspection will determine exactly where the mold is, what type of mold it is, and also the causes and possible resolutions to the issue.
Usually, a homeowner has a couple of alternatives when it pertains to mold inspection and tests. There are a number of tester kits out there that you can get at either home remodeling stores or on the internet. However, these do not typically provide the sort of report that you may be requiring when faced with a mold problem. There will be numerous concerns that you have, which can typically only be addressed by somebody professionally trained to deal with mold and mold specific problems. Getting an inspection done by a specialist will not only ensure you that the tests are done appropriately, but also, provide you the explanations you need to be able to have a complete inspection and also find out what your choices may be.
You can also have a mold inspection incorporated in a routine home inspection. Make certain though that the person doing the inspection is licensed to do those sort of inspections because not all home inspectors are, and this is info you will have to validate yourself. If you only prefer a mold inspection done, it is typically best to choose somebody who is licensed and highly skilled in the field.
Understand that mold does require wetness to develop and to grow. During the inspection you will find that the inspector takes a look at not only the problem locations that would promote mold development but will also check the structure for leakage, any drainage problems, air quality and humidity levels. This will be contributed to samples of visible mold, and the inspector will have the various tools required to look for and inspect mold that may be hiding itself in ducting and behind walls.
Once the inspection has been done, the inspector will show you the final results and go over the report with you. Any concerns you may have, you must ask at this time. Inspectors will typically help you to determine the reasons for the mold in your home and how it is best to deal with getting rid of the mold itself, but also repairing the causes. The prepared report will advise you all of the methods that have actually been utilized in the area of the mold, figuring out the cause, and what suggestions they may have for you in dealing with it.
Mold and air quality screening is necessary to those buying new homes. Even for owners of old homes it is necessary to detect these things because they might lead to health problems for occupants.
Mold Testing Providers – When To Employ One?
Mold testing is necessary because each individual’s response to various strains of mold depend on both the person and the length of time that they are exposed. In many cases, mold is safe and does not damage your health or your home. However, some kinds of mold can be harmful or highly poisonous when they occur in your home. Mold can cause allergic reactions in some people with signs varying from skin irritation, trouble breathing and mental state swings. Some people are more susceptible than others; those who are most at risk from dangerously poisonous mold are the very young, the very old and people with weakened body immune systems.
Property owners must not postpone with mold testing because, if mold takes hold in your home and triggers damage, you may discover that your home loses some of the value that you have been striving to establish. Of the over 100,000 kinds of mold, a considerable percentage have been recognized as highly poisonous to people. In addition, depending on the extent of your issue, mold removal can be quite costly and, sadly, not all insurance strategies will cover the cost of the removal of mold. The expenses likewise depend on whether the mold attacks the substructure of your home including the walls, floorings, ceilings and roofing system. Undoubtedly, if you need to take down wallpaper and drywall or change your wood floor covering, you’re going to have a more expensive project than if you simply need to change your soaked carpet. To protect the value of your home, have your house checked for mold and take suitable actions. This will additionally help to protect the health and safety of both your family and yourself. For these reasons and more, it is always in your best interests to hire a mold testing company if you think you have a mold issue. If you are considering selling your home, this is specifically critical because if a potential purchaser finds mold in the course of the escrow mandated examinations, mold remediation can postpone or nullify the sale.
Mold testing professionals have been trained to inspect and evaluate the air and the structure of your home to see if mold exists. If the mold testing specialist finds that mold is, in fact, present in your house, his next task is to figure out exactly what type of mold it is and at what concentration it exists in your environment. Next, the specialist must figure out the mold’s exact area and possible source. Your home can only be validated as free of mold if all mold is eradicated and because mold is normally triggered by excessive wetness, the source of this wetness must be discovered. Whether the source is as simple as a high level of humidity in your house in general or as complex as an unseen leak that is enabling excessive wetness to enter your house, finding the source of the wetness is the answer to keeping your house mold free down the road.
After your mold testing is done, a reliable mold removal service will supply a variety of options for how to continue if they discover that you have mold. To develop a remediation plan for your home, the mold specialist must have sufficient information to figure out both the type of mold you are suffering from as well as the scale of its concentration. The type of mold will identify what treatments will need to be followed for treating it and the concentration will figure out precaution and the timeframe for complete remediation. Also, depending on the size of the issue, a small area of the floor covering or wall-board can be cut and dealt with while a bigger location might require specific devices or a more comprehensive procedure to prevent further contamination.

Mold Can Be Tricky and Common
Mold impacts indoor air quality, and, unfortunately, can grow extremely quickly. In fact, mold can start to grow in a home with humidity over 60% in under two days. Mold can even grow and thrive in cold spaces, such as a refrigerator, as long as the temperature level is above 40-degrees Fahrenheit. “ Covert” rot can also secretly grow in fiberglass insulation, and behind wallpaper and drywall. Despite the fact that you may not be able to visibly see the rot, it doesn’t suggest that it’s not there and causing damage to your home and your health.
Major Impacts of Mold Development
The presence of mold in a home has numerous unfavorable results. People can be exposed to rot through direct skin contact, breathing, or consumption. Mold exposure can cause a number of health-related concerns, consisting of breathing problems, asthma and topical skin rash. Black mold is uncommon but highly-toxic and consists of carcinogenic mycotoxins that are linked to specific kinds of cancer, liver and nervous system damage, and more.
Mold can also cause structural damage and destroy the value of your home– nobody wishes to purchase or move into a home with a severe mold problem!
Mold development can also seriously impact your wallet for 2 reasons: 1) if left in-tact, mold will continue to grow and become increasingly costly to eliminate; and 2) due to a increasing number of rot-related legal actions, numerous home insurance companies now leave out mold insurance coverage from homeowner policies.
Mold Avoidance
A easy yet efficient method to prevent mold development is to purchase an energy-efficient dehumidifier. Because mold enjoys dark, wet, damp spaces, it naturally flourishes in basements and crawl spaces. Investing in a dehumidifier can considerably reduce your home’s humidity levels, making it difficult for mold to grow or survive.
